exponenta event banner

шаг

Системный объект: comm.OSTBCCombiner
Пакет: comm

Объединение входных данных с использованием ортогонального пространственно-временного блочного кода

Синтаксис

Y = step(H,X,CEST)

Описание

Примечание

Начиная с R2016b, вместо использования step для выполнения операции, определенной системным object™, можно вызвать объект с аргументами, как если бы это была функция. Например, y = step(obj,x) и y = obj(x) выполнять эквивалентные операции.

Y = step(H,X,CEST) объединяет полученные данные, Xи оценка канала, CEST, для извлечения символов, закодированных OSTBC. Оба X и CEST являются комплекснозначными и одного типа данных, которые могут быть двойной, одиночной или фиксированной точкой со знаком с наклоном мощности два и нулевым смещением. При вводе метода шага X имеет двойную или одиночную точность, выход, Y, имеет тот же тип данных, что и входные данные. Оценка входного канала может оставаться постоянной или может изменяться во время каждой передачи блока кодового слова. Алгоритм комбинирования использует оценку только для первого периода символа на блок кодового слова.

Длина временной области T/SymbolRate должна быть кратной длине блока кодовых слов. T - длина выходной последовательности символов во временной области. В частности, при установке для свойства NumTransmissAntennas значения 2, Т/SymbolRate должно быть кратно двум. При установке NumTransmitAntennas свойство больше, чем 2, Т/SymbolRate должно быть кратно четырем. Для входа T/SymbolRate строки по столбцам NumReceiveAntennas, оценка входного канала, CEST, должен быть матрицей размера T/SymbolRateпо NumTransmissAntennas по NumReceiveAntennas. В этом случае извлеченные данные символа, Y, - вектор столбца с Т-элементами. Размер входной матрицы может быть F на T/SymbolRate около NumReceiveAntennasгде F - необязательная размерность (обычно частотная область), в которой вычисление комбинирования является независимым. В этом случае оценка входного канала, CEST, должна быть матрицей размера F на T/SymbolRate около NumTransmitAntennas около NumReceiveAntennas. Извлеченные данные символа, Y, является матрицей F-строк по Т-столбцам.

Примечание

obj указывает системный объект, на котором будет выполняться step способ.

Объект выполняет инициализацию в первый раз step выполняют способ. Эта инициализация блокирует неперестраиваемые свойства и входные спецификации. Дополнительные сведения об изменении значений свойств см. в разделе Проектирование системы в MATLAB с использованием системных объектов.